There's a currency in PTN called warrants where you need to collect them by doing tasks or swipe that card and use them to get sinners/characters. You can choose if you want to pull 1 (1 warrant) or pull 10 (10 warrants). But if you don't have one, there's an alternative currency called hypercubes, which is easier to grind. But for one pull cost (180 hypercubes) and 10 pulls (1800 hypercubes). Pulls is where you do the gamba/gambling to get the character youwwanted by using the currencies stated.

I mean, 10-20 is a ludicrous exaggeration, outside of just getting extremely lucky. We've all had the rare double or triple pull, but setting expectations for a new player based on those is kinda dodgy behavior

Assuming 35-40 pulls per copy of an S-class Sinner (not necessarily the rate-up one) is generally a good benchmark for planning out your pulls for future banners, and even that can be sidelined by the RNG randomly deciding that today's the day you earn your "Inevitable Trouble" achievement
